you will see we have three image rotators in custom PAL boxes. The code for these is causing some JS warnings, probably due to the multiply-nested single and double quotes required to make it run...

But, what I am looking to do now that we have PPPro, is pull those photos out of the photo gallery, and in the same pass fix those pesky JS errors.

Here are the caveats:
1) The photo gallery has one master section called Species Gallery, which is subdivided into the 3 subcats, each corresponding with one of the images on the Entrance page (i.e. there is a "Seahorses" subcat, a "Sea-Dragons" subcat, and a "Pipefish" subcat). Each of these are further divided by commonality and species. So, I will need a clever query to get ALL of the seahorse photos so I can display a random one, and obviously the same for the other two subcats.

2) I have the current images that cycle through on the entrance page set to 200x150. Is there a way to have PPPro give me the image at that size? It seems to make images based on percentages of original size, but can I hook into GD somehow to get my thumbnail at 200x150?

Nope that was for Nikos.

Now for 3.3 the hack will work but the CSS classes do not need to be changed. That hack was written and a separate part told ya what global color calls in 3.2 matched up to Threads CSS classes. I am working on 3.3 now as we speak. You just need to add the 5 classes that are not part of threads from Photopost CSS file into Threads stylesheets. It is alot easier than all the changes I made in 3.2 global color calls which took more time than the hack. I will be updating the hack for 3.3 soon but everything else in their is valid. To get the integration with the CSS classes you just need to add the ones meantioned above and set the colors to the proper ones in Threads.
